Property Overview

This two-storey home in Bridgwater Forest offers a blend of modern comfort and established community appeal. Built in 2010, it sits on a generous lot and features a renovated basement and an attached garage. The key appeal lies in its strong positional value within a sought-after neighbourhood. The home ranks highly for its living space, lot size, and assessed value compared to most of Winnipeg, suggesting a solid, above-average offering for the area. It particularly suits buyers looking for a move-in ready family home in a newer suburb, who value space and a proven, stable investment over a brand-new build. A thoughtful perspective is that while the home is newer than most in the city, it is among the older homes on its own street, indicating a well-established streetscape. Its significant appreciation between its 2017 sale and its 2021 sale price also points to a strong historical performance in value growth.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. How does this home compare to others in Bridgwater Forest?
It ranks very well in terms of living area, lot size, and assessed value within the neighbourhood, placing in the top 20-30% for these metrics. This indicates it's a larger and more valuable property compared to most homes in the area.

2. What does the sold price history indicate?
The home sold for $610,000 in September 2021, a substantial increase from its $552,000 sale in August 2017. This history shows strong appreciation over that period, though market conditions have evolved since 2021.

3. Is the basement development included in the living area square footage?
Typically, the listed living area (2,250 sq ft) refers to above-grade space. The renovated basement is an additional, valuable feature not reflected in that primary square footage calculation.

4. The home is newer than 87% of Winnipeg, but what about its street?
While modern compared to the whole city, on its own street it ranks in the top 82% for age, meaning it is actually one of the older homes among its immediate neighbours, which can suggest a mature streetscape.

5. What is the significance of the assessed value?
The assessed value of $709,000 is a municipal valuation for tax purposes and often differs from market value. However, ranking in the top 3% of Winnipeg for assessed value strongly indicates the city views this as a high-caliber property relative to the market.
